Official abstract text for this publication.
A stiffening panel for a motor vehicle door, for example a side door. The stiffening panel is arranged between a structure of the door, which structure can be made of plastic, located on a side of a passenger compartment of the vehicle and configured to absorb majority of external impacts on the door, in particular front and side impacts on the side door, and at least one decorative outer panel which can be made of plastic and mounted on the structure. The stiffening panel can be made from a plastic material and stiffen the decorative outer panel to enable the outer panel to withstand external impacts on the door from the opposite side of the passenger compartment. The stiffening panel includes mounting elements for a window lift system. The stiffening panel is arranged between the decorative outer panel and a window supported by the window lift system mounted on the stiffening panel.

The invention claimed is: 1. A stiffening panel for a motor vehicle door comprising: fixing elements, on the stiffening panel, for a window lift system, wherein the stiffening panel is configured to be interposed between a structure of the door and at least one decorative outer panel, made of plastics material, fixed to the structure, wherein the structure of the door is made of plastics material, arranged on a side of a passenger compartment of a vehicle relative to the stiffening panel and the decorative outer panel, and configured to absorb a majority of external impacts applied to the door, wherein the stiffening panel being formed in a plastics material and configured to provide a stiffness to the decorative outer panel relative to external impacts applied to the door on the side opposing the passenger compartment and comprising fixing elements, on the stiffening panel, for a window lift system, wherein the stiffening panel is configured to be interposed between the decorative outer panel and a window carried by the window lift system fixed to the stiffening panel, and wherein the stiffening panel is configured to be arranged on the side of the passenger compartment relative to the decorative outer panel. 2. The stiffening panel as claimed in claim 1 , formed in a thermoplastic material. 3. The stiffening panel as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the fixing elements comprise: mounting elements, on the stiffening panel, for a guide means belonging to the window lift system and providing guidance to a window of the door between a lowered position and a raised position, and mounting elements, on the stiffening panel, for the window lift system and providing a displacement of the window between the lowered position and the raised position. 4. The stiffening panel as claimed in claim 3 , wherein the mounting elements of the window lift system comprise: assembly elements, on the stiffening panel, for at least one support configured to cooperate with the window and which is displaceable relative to the stiffening panel to vary the window between the raised and lowered positions; assembly elements, on the stiffening panel, for at least one stop limiting a path of the at least one support; assembly elements, on the stiffening panel, for at least one cable for displacement of the support; assembly elements, on the stiffening panel, for a motor setting in motion the at least one cable; and assembly elements, on the stiffening panel, for at least one pulley for guiding the at least one cable during movement thereof. 5. The stiffening panel as claimed in claim 1 , further comprising fixing elements, on the stiffening panel, for a control module for external opening of the door and/or a lock support configured to implement closure of the door relative to a motor vehicle body provided with the door. 6. A motor vehicle door, or a motor vehicle side door, comprising: a structure configured to absorb majority of external impacts applied to the door, or front and side impacts applied to the side door; at least one decorative outer panel made of plastics material, fixed to the structure on a side opposing a passenger compartment closed by the door; a stiffening panel as claimed in claim 1 , arranged between the structure and the at least one decorative outer panel and providing a stiffness to the decorative outer panel relative to external impacts applied to the door on the side opposing the passenger compartment; a window guided on the stiffening panel; and a window lift system fixed to the stiffening panel. 7. The door as claimed in claim 6 , wherein the stiffening panel is interposed between the window and the at least one decorative outer panel. 8. The door as claimed in claim 6 , wherein the door comprises: a guide means mounted on the stiffening panel belonging to the window lift system and providing guidance to the window between a lowered position and a raised position; and at least one motor mounted on the stiffening panel belonging to the window lift system and providing a displacement of the window between the lowered position and the raised position. 9. The door as claimed in claim 8 , wherein the window lift system comprises: at least one support assembled to the stiffening panel, cooperating with the window and displaceable relative to the stiffening panel to vary the window between the raised and lowered positions; at least one stop assembled to the stiffening panel and limiting a path of the at least one support; at least one cable for displacing the support and assembled to the stiffening panel; a motor assembled to the stiffening panel and setting in motion the at least one cable; and at least one pulley for guiding the at least one cable during movement thereof and assembled to the stiffening panel. 10. The door as claimed in claim 6 , wherein at least one of the structure, the stiffening panel, and the decorative outer panel are assembled together by at least one of welding, ultrasonic welding, laser type welding, adhesive bonding, screwing, clipping, riveting, and snap riveting. 11. The door as claimed in claim 6 , wherein the structure comprises an internal lining made of plastics material and arranged, depending on thickness of the door, on one side of the structure configured to be oriented toward a passenger compartment of the vehicle and an external structural reinforcement made of plastics material and arranged, depending on thickness of the door, on a side of the structure opposing the passenger compartment relative to the internal lining, the internal lining and the external structural reinforcement being configured and assembled together to delimit relative to one another a hollow body providing strength of the structure relative to external impacts. 12. A method for assembling a motor vehicle door, or a motor vehicle side door, comprising: providing a stiffening panel as claimed in claim 1 ; fixing, to the stiffening panel, a window lift system; premounting a window on a guide means belonging to the window lift system; assembling the unit comprising the window and the stiffening panel as a result of the premounting, with: a structure made of plastics material, configured to absorb majority of external impacts applied to the door, or front and side impacts applied to the side door; and wherein at least one decorative outer panel made of plastics material, fixed to the structure on a side opposing a passenger compartment closed by the door, so that the stiffening panel is arranged between the structure and the at least one decorative outer panel and provides a stiffness to the decorative outer panel relative to external impacts applied to the door.
